WebSep 27, 2024 · Grounding Electrode. Building (s) or structure (s) supplied by feeder (s) or branch circuit (s) shall have a grounding electrode or grounding electrode system installed in accordance with Part III of Article 250. The grounding electrode conductor (s) shall be connected in accordance with 250.32 (B) or (C). The 200amp main feeds the 100amp sub, 2 bedrooms, a living room, a washer/dryer (gas … WebPull 4 conductors (2 ungrounded (hot), 1 grounded (neutral), 1 grounding) (250.32 (B) (1)). Grounded (neutral) and grounding bus must be separate at sub-panel (250.32 (B) (1)). No need for a GFCI breaker in the main …
